2. TRACK

2.3Track Plotting Interval

The memory stores ship's position in latitude and longitude at a sampling rate set on the OWN SHIP, TARGET PLOT menu. The position data so stored is used to display past own ship's track on the screen. The memory for own ship track and other ship track is 20,000 points each. The plotting interval affects track reconstruction. A shorter interval provides more accurate reconstruction of track, however storage time of the track is reduced. A longer interval stores more track, however the track is less accurate.

The memory for own ship track is 20,000 points. The table below shows the relation between plotting interval and maximum recording time. When the storage capacity is exceeded oldest data is erased to make room of the latest.

2.3.1Choosing track plotting interval

1.Press the [NAV MENU] and [5] keys.

2.To change own ship's track plotting interval, press the [3] key several times to display desired plotting interval in reverse video. The choices are 10, 30 s; 1, 2, 3, 6 min.

3.Press the [ENTER] key.

4.To change other ship's track plotting interval, press the [6] key several times to choose plotting interval.

5.Press the [ENTER] key.

6.Press the [NAV MENU] key to close the menu.
